Is a new Lombardi Trophy made every year?
The Lombardi Trophy takes four full months to create in a workshop based in Cumberland, Rhode Island, according to Tiffany & Co. They make a new one every year, unlike with the Stanley Cup, so each team gets to keep its iteration of the Lombardi Trophy.

Do losers get Super Bowl rings?
Many believe that only the team and coaches are given a ring but in truth, both the winning and losing team are allotted 150 Super Bowl Rings to be distributed (but not limited to) active and injured players , coaches, trainers, executives, personnel, and general staff.

What is the Vince Lombardi Trophy made of?
The Vince Lombardi Trophy is 22-inches high. It weighs nearly seven pounds and features a regulation size football in the kicking position on a tall stand with an NFL plaque. The entire trophy is made of sterling silver and takes approximately four months to complete.

Are Super Bowl rings real diamonds?
According to Jostens, it takes about four months to design, create and distribute the Super Bowl rings. The Packers' Super Bowl I ring contained a single, one half carat diamond. Since then, designs like the Patriots' Super Bowl XXXIX ring boasted 124 diamonds and weighed over a quarter pound.
Can Super Bowl MVP losing team?
Coming to the Cowboys in a trade with the Chicago Bears in 1961 after once having given up on his NFL career, Chuck Howley became one of the greatest outside linebackers in Cowboys history and the only player to win Super Bowl MVP honors while on the losing team.
Who named the Lombardi Trophy?
The trophy was named after the former Green Bay Packers head coach Vince Lombardi who died of cancer in 1970. He led the Packers to win their first two Super Bowls before passing away and the decision was made by the NFL to honour his legacy.

What metal is the Lombardi Trophy?
The Vince Lombardi Trophy stands 22 inches (56 cm) tall, weighs 7 pounds (3.2 kg) and depicts a football in a kicking position on a three concave sided stand, and is entirely made of sterling silver.
